Output 005d5c0586ed0f1adeb1654d06a14587e54f5462e349bc3ee3e2574aeaa516fe:3

value
13074058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b437100e6145c55622fb55852e43ccaf73f208d OP_EQUAL
address
3P8yWY34LWyyd8b2ctNptv1EA2Y9jVMBMr
transaction
005d5c0586ed0f1adeb1654d06a14587e54f5462e349bc3ee3e2574aeaa516fe
confirmations
281618
spent
true